Transaction 71f9610a412531f71aeb9e74b6895fa780f5d089575cba0a637127327ff74d3c
1 Input
2 Outputs
- 71f9610a412531f71aeb9e74b6895fa780f5d089575cba0a637127327ff74d3c:0
- 71f9610a412531f71aeb9e74b6895fa780f5d089575cba0a637127327ff74d3c:1
value 100000
address 1EMRTouJABARxEPi3Pc5H4L2hacNLDDHDj
value 18762542
address 13Pp8tsMXU3dzvuiTbzLYEbbygZFJPUKhr